DEV-1761: New rules API (#118)
* DEV-1761: Clean up Ruleset interface (#115) * remove legacy ruleset types and simplify ruleset interface * remove unnecessary settings argument from Ruleset interface * decouple rules.Settings from client API and store settings as strings * DEV 1761: Add new BoardState and Point fields (#117) * add Point.TTL, Point.Value, GameState and PointState to BoardState * allow maps to access BoardState.GameState,PointState * add PreUpdateBoard and refactor snail_mode with it * fix bug where an extra turn was printed to the console * fix formatting * fix lint errors Co-authored-by: JonathanArns <jonathan.arns@googlemail.com>
